What affects the price

When you look at garage door repairs, the total cost depends on a few moving parts. The main factors are the type of door you have, the specific hardware that failed, and the complexity of the labor involved. For example, replacing a single heavy-duty spring is a different job than repairing a damaged track or an opener motor that has burned out. About this service

Routine service is about prevention. Even if your door seems fine, parts like rollers, cables, and hinges benefit from professional lubrication and inspection. We check the balance of the door and tighten loose hardware to stop problems before they start. Keeping up with regular service extends the life of your door and opener while ensuring the safety sensors are working properly. It is the best way to avoid unexpected breakdowns and keep your home secure.

What is a garage door torsion spring?

A garage door torsion spring in New York is a crucial component that counterbalances the weight of the garage door, allowing it to be lifted and lowered smoothly. These springs are mounted on a rod above the garage door opening. When the door is closed, the springs are wound tightly, storing energy. How do I ensure my garage door sensors are aligned properly?

Ensuring your garage door sensors are aligned properly in New York involves checking that both sensors are at the same height, usually 4-6 inches from the ground, and directly facing each other. What is a wall mount garage door opener?

A wall mount garage door opener, also known as a jackshaft opener, is installed on the wall next to the garage door. In New York, these openers are popular for their sleek design and quiet operation, saving overhead space. What is a roll up garage door?

A roll up garage door in New York is a type of door that coils up into a drum above the opening as it opens. These are often seen on commercial buildings but are also available for residential use, particularly for smaller openings or when space is limited.
